one.2 Why R290 is attracting much awareness
R290 (propane) is actually a hydrocarbon refrigerant with really minimal world-wide warming probable when compared with widespread artificial options including R410A or R32. a number of manufacturers spotlight GWP values lessen than twenty for R290, in contrast with all around 675 for R32 and about 2100 for R410A.
further than its GWP profile, R290 delivers:
Excellent heat transfer features resulting in superior system efficiency
the chance to supply larger outlet h2o temperatures, which happens to be vital for radiator based mostly retrofits
No effect on ozone depletion potential
Of course, the A3 flammability course implies that solution style, demand restrictions, and set up expectations has to be taken significantly, but latest European product or service catalogues exhibit that producers have by now labored inside these constraints, combining R290 with strong basic safety ideas, outdoor monobloc architecture, and controlled charge volumes.
two. R290 monobloc DC inverter heat pumps as a useful respond to for European residences
2.1 Monobloc architecture and retrofit truth
A recurring concept in recent commentary on European residential marketplaces is usually that homeowners want higher efficiency heating without having invasive indoor perform. A Medium Examination of monobloc adoption in more mature European properties emphasises that monobloc units simplify set website up by putting compressor, warmth exchanger, and hydraulics in just one outside unit, linked only by h2o pipes on the indoor technique.
This is echoed in the R290 Monobloc DC Inverter Heat Pump System from environmentally friendly Power, which describes an all in one out of doors module, no indoor refrigerant piping, and minimal indoor disturbance.
For installers and specifiers, this has numerous tangible impacts:
No F fuel Licensed refrigerant operate In the dwelling
decreased labour time and less risk of indoor end damage
simpler boiler substitution or hybrid setups using existing radiators or underfloor circuits
2.2 functionality for cold climates and traditional emitters
specialized knowledge from foremost R290 monobloc ranges highlight:
Procedure right down to somewhere around minus twenty five levels Celsius ambient
Outlet water temperatures nearly all over seventy to seventy 5 degrees Celsius
A+++ Vitality course performance with seasonal COP values higher than 4 for traditional air to h2o ranking factors in heating method
That mixture matters in follow:
significant outlet water temperature permits direct link to lots of existing radiator programs, steering clear of complete emitter substitute
chilly climate ability supports markets in northern and central Europe, in which decarbonisation of oil and gas boilers is most urgent
High seasonal effectiveness delivers significant reductions in running Price tag and oblique emissions, In particular as electrical power grids increase far more renewables

6. FAQ on green refrigerants and R290 monobloc heat pumps
Q1. How much does switching to an R290 monobloc heat pump truly lower emissions as opposed having a gas boiler
From an energy system standpoint, a perfectly specified air to drinking water heat pump can deliver 3 to 5 models of warmth for every device of energy input, this means that overall shipped warmth relevant emissions are substantially lessen than the usual fossil boiler even on an evolving grid mix. EU stories underline that warmth pumps are significantly much more Electrical power economical than boilers and help larger use of ambient and renewable warmth, which subsequently lowers emissions about the program life span.
Q2. Are R290 based devices Risk-free for residential spots
R290 is flammable, so product or service and process layout have to regard demand limitations and protection criteria. In exercise, manufacturers handle this as a result of outside monobloc models, sealed refrigeration circuits, watchful element structure, and compliance with suitable set up norms. Catalogues targeted at European marketplaces exhibit that R290 can be used securely when coupled with these safety measures, and when installers are trained to Keep to the relevant policies.
Q3. Is monobloc constantly a lot better than split for lower carbon assignments
Not necessarily. Monobloc models simplify set up for the reason that there isn't a indoor refrigerant piping and the whole refrigeration circuit stays outside the house, which happens to be ideal for several retrofits. Split methods can however be acceptable where by indoor units give benefits or the place architectural constraints demand distinctive layouts. The key should be to match system form to developing constraints, readily available competencies, and long term services expectations.
